What People Ask
What qualifications are needed to become a project administrator? |
---|
Employers typically seek candidates with a bachelor's degree in a related field, such as business administration or project management. Certifications like CAPM can enhance your credentials. Strong organizational, communication, and problem-solving skills are needed.
What are the main responsibilities of a project administrator? |
---|
A project administrator supports project managers by coordinating project activities, maintaining documentation, and tracking progress. They assist with budget management, schedule coordination, and communication among team members. They also prepare reports and presentations to update stakeholders on project status.
What is the average salary for a project administrator in the UK? |
---|
The average salary for a project administrator in the UK ranges from £22,000 to £35,000 per year. This range varies based on experience, location, and the specific industry. Salaries can also be influenced by certifications and additional skills.
What career progression opportunities are available for project administrators? |
---|
Project administrators can advance to roles such as project manager, senior project manager, or program manager. They can also specialize in areas like risk management or quality assurance. Career growth often involves gaining experience, obtaining certifications, and demonstrating leadership skills.
Who are the top employers for project administrator in the UK? |
---|
Top employers for project administrators in the UK include companies such as BAE Systems, Deloitte, and Network Rail. These companies offer opportunities across various sectors, including engineering, consulting, and infrastructure. They often provide training and development programs for career advancement.
